Chapter 176 Arranging the Long Trip
October of the seventh year of Chongwu.
Emperor Rensheng, accompanied by his empress, concluded his five-month-long southern tour.
During this period, the Emperor and Empress traveled to various cities, inspecting government affairs and severely punishing corrupt officials; they personally observed the people's conditions to provide a basis for formulating appropriate policies; they offered sacrifices to Heaven and Earth, sincerely praying for national peace and prosperity, and favorable weather; they boosted the economy, vigorously promoted agriculture and commerce, and encouraged women to engage in business; they proclaimed imperial power, demonstrating the benevolence and majesty of the royal family...
Every move of the emperor and empress was recorded by historians and destined to be recorded in the annals of history and praised by future generations.
In the tenth year of Chongwu's reign, the ten-year-old Crown Prince Jun Yihuan, after undergoing rigorous tests by the Grand Tutor and His Majesty, finally received permission to formally enter the court and participate in government affairs.
From the age of six, Jun Yihuan would go to General Wei's mansion to practice martial arts every morning at the first light of dawn.
General Wei was a valiant veteran who fought alongside the emperor on the battlefield. He had sharp eyes and was full of energy.
Not only did he teach Jun Yihuan horseback riding and archery step by step, with each move meticulous and standardized, but he also carefully imparted military strategy and tactics to him, with each word carrying profound meaning.
Today, Jun Yihuan went to the drill ground as usual and trained alongside the soldiers, sweating profusely.
As the sun set and the afterglow turned blood-red, he returned to the palace; it was already late afternoon.
Usually, after finishing his training at the training ground, he would go straight back to the prince's residence to wash up and rest properly.
However, today, summoned by his father, Jun Yihuan returned home and rushed to the Qianqing Palace without even having time to tidy himself up.
"Your subject pays respects to Your Majesty." Jun Yihuan knelt on one knee, clasped his hands in a fist salute, and spoke in a loud but respectful voice.
After four years of martial arts training, Jun Yihuan, though only ten years old, is already nearly seven feet tall (less than 1.7 meters).
He wore a blue python robe, the hem of which swayed slightly in the wind. His posture was as upright as a pine tree, and he was exceptionally handsome. Between his eyebrows and eyes, he perfectly inherited the heroism of His Majesty and the gentleness of the Empress.
Get up.
"Thank you, Father Emperor."
Jun Yihuan stood up and stood with his head bowed.
"I have summoned you here today because I have important instructions. Many towns in Jinzhou have recently been suffering from drought."
Jun Zechen sat on the dragon throne, his expression solemn.
"With poor harvests and rising prices, many disaster victims have turned to theft and disrupted order. In addition, many people have been forced to leave their homes in search of water and food, forming a wave of migrants, which has brought a lot of pressure and instability to the surrounding cities."
As Jun Zechen spoke, he tapped the table lightly with his fingers, his eyes revealing worry.
"I intend to send you to Jinzhou to handle this matter, and the officials from the Ministry of Works and the Ministry of Revenue will assist you."
This is a major test for the Crown Prince by Jun Zechen. The drought in Jinzhou is extremely severe and the situation is complex. It requires someone with extraordinary wisdom, a broad vision, outstanding leadership, compassion, and a strong sense of responsibility to coordinate the overall situation and handle this thorny matter.
Jun Yihuan grew up under his careful guidance from a young age. He went to the Prince's Academy at the age of four to receive systematic learning, and began to hone his skills among civil and military officials at the age of seven. This year, he was able to enter the court to participate in politics.
If the drought can be resolved perfectly this time, it will not only win the heartfelt support of the people, but also establish extremely high prestige among the officials.
"Yes, Father, I will certainly not fail in my mission."
Jun Yihuan's youthful face was serious, his gaze firm, and he clasped his hands together, solemnly accepting the heavy responsibility entrusted to him by his father.
At this moment, he even faintly possessed five parts of the majestic demeanor of Emperor Jun Zechen.
"You will depart in three days. Today, go to Kunning Palace to see your mother, but you must not tell her about your journey."
Jun Zechen narrowed his eyes slightly and gave the order in a serious tone.
He knew that Yao Yao loved her son dearly. Although she was strict with Jun Yihuan at times, even if he made the most thorough arrangements, accidents could still happen when they went deep into places severely affected by disasters and frequented by bandits.
In the event of a disaster, there are always some people who will stop at nothing to make money, and it is not surprising that they would do anything outrageous in private.
There might even be more serious situations, such as the ministers in the court who are now dissatisfied with Jun Yihuan's entry into the court and participation in politics setting a trap in Jinzhou.
These potential dangers and variables are difficult for anyone to predict accurately.
But Jun Yihuan had to go. No matter what conspiracies or schemes lay ahead, he had to face them and try his best to overcome them.
If he could cleverly outmaneuver those who were plotting against him, Jun Zechen would truly look at him with new respect.
He went through the same thing back then.
Given the perilous situation, Jun Zechen was genuinely worried that Yao Yao would be unable to eat or sleep properly if she found out, so it was best to keep the matter a secret.
Every time the Empress Dowager is mentioned, the Emperor seems to become a different person. Although Jun Yihuan was already used to it, the corner of his mouth still twitched involuntarily.
"Yes, Your Majesty. I will go and see you soon, so that you will not worry about me."
He knew his father's thoughts and didn't want his mother to worry about it, so whether it was his daily studies or the many problems he had encountered recently in court, Jun Yihuan kept silent and didn't reveal a word to his mother.
He'll always find a way to solve it.
His father had said that he would protect his mother for the rest of his life, and Jun Yihuan shared the same sentiment.
Since this is something he must experience and bear, he will never disappoint his father and mother, nor will he let his mother worry about him day and night.
Then, Jun Yihuan was about to leave.
"etc."
Jun Zechen suddenly called out to Jun Yihuan, then frowned and said with a look of disdain, "You just came back from the training ground?"
Jun Yihuan was somewhat confused and paused for a moment, but still quickly replied, "Yes."
"Look at your clothes, there are quite a few scratches, and there are also some small wounds on your neck. Go change your clothes first, and try to cover up the wounds that are showing, so that your mother won't see them and feel distressed."
She had never shown such tenderness towards herself before, but she had always doted on Jun Yihuan since childhood.
"Yes, Your Majesty, I will go and change it right away."
Then he reached up and touched his neck. "Ouch," it really hurt a bit; there was indeed a wound.
Jun Yihuan left Qianqing Palace and returned to the Prince's quarters to change into clothes that could cover the wound on his neck before he felt at ease and prepared to go to Kunning Palace.
Unexpectedly, when Jun Yihuan passed by the Imperial Garden, he happened to run into Consort Yan.
When Consort Yan saw the Crown Prince, she quickly bowed and said, "Your Majesty, I greet you." Her voice carried a hint of deliberate respect.
"Consort Yan, please rise."
Jun Yihuan tilted his head slightly, his expression calm.
As the eldest son of the Empress, he held a noble status. In the entire palace, he only needed to pay his respects to his grandmother, father, and mother. Everyone else had to bow respectfully to him.
"Is the Crown Prince heading to Kunning Palace?"
With a smile on her face, Consort Yan stared at Jun Yihuan and asked tentatively.
"Yes."
Jun Yihuan gave a brief reply, his eyes cold, showing no intention of talking to Yan Zhaoyi any further.
Seeing his coldness, Consort Yan's expression instantly turned sour.
Her seventh prince is now eight years old. Since he went to the Prince's Residence at the age of five, he can only return to Yuqing Palace once a week at designated times. Unlike the eldest prince, who can return whenever he wants.
Moreover, the eldest prince has already entered the court at a young age. In another two years, it is unknown whether her son will be able to pass the Grand Tutor and His Majesty's tests and enter the court at the tender age of ten.
Thinking of this, Yan Zhaoyi felt increasingly uneasy.
Just as Jun Yihuan was about to turn and leave, Consort Yan spoke up again, saying, "I wonder if the First Prince knows how your Seventh Prince is doing in his studies at the Prince's Academy? If there is anything he doesn't understand, we would appreciate it if you, his elder brother, could teach him properly."
As soon as Consort Yan finished speaking, Consort Xian, who was strolling in the Imperial Garden with Princess Ruixi, overheard her, and Princess Ruixi naturally heard it as well.
Princess Ruixi is eight years old this year. She has been pampered and spoiled in the palace since she was a child, and has never suffered any grievances.
Whether she heard it from her mother or from Consort Xian, Princess Ruixi had no good feelings towards Consort Yan.
She strode over to Jun Yihuan's side, grabbed his sleeve, and interrupted Yan Zhaoyi's words.
"Elder brother, Ning'an hasn't seen you in so long!" The voice was clear and melodious, full of joy.
When Jun Yihuan saw his younger sister, his expression softened considerably. He smiled slightly and reached out to gently pat her head. "Hmm, Ning'an is even more beautiful now."
When Consort Yan saw Consort Xian and Princess Ruixi approaching, she knelt down and bowed to greet them.
"Your Majesty, I greet Consort Xian and Your Highness the Princess."
Over the years, Consort Xian has often deliberately made things difficult for Consort Yan in some seemingly insignificant but insidious matters.
At this moment, she deliberately delayed calling for Yan Zhaoyi to rise while she was bowing, just as she always did.
Consort Yan remained in the bowing posture, her body gradually trembling.
Although she had grown accustomed to the Consort Xian's刁难 (diāonán, making things difficult for her) over the years, her face turned from white to green when she was shown such disrespect in front of the eldest prince and Princess Ruixi, these younger generations.
She bit her lip tightly, her hands clenched into fists inside her sleeves.
Consort Xian, having secretly gloated for a while, finally said slowly, "Get up."
Then, Princess Ruixi raised her chin and said in a coquettish voice, "Consort Yan, my brother is very busy with state affairs these days and rarely returns to Kunning Palace. How can he have time to teach my seventh brother?"
She blinked her big eyes, her innocent face revealing a sharp tongue.
"When I visited my fifth brother at the Prince's Palace before, I found that my seventh brother was not very diligent in his studies. Consort Yan should teach him properly when he returns to Yuqing Palace."
The little girl raised her head, her gaze fixed on Consort Yan.
"Don't let Father worry."
A look of embarrassment immediately appeared on Consort Yan's face. She forced a smile and said, "Yes, Your Highness."
She was actually being lectured by an eight-year-old girl.
Jun Yihuan was pressed for time and wanted to return to Kunning Palace to dine with his mother. He really didn't want to continue dealing with Consort Yan here.
He frowned slightly and said, "Royal sister, let's go back to Kunning Palace to dine with the Empress Dowager today."
Princess Ruixi had always liked to cling to her eldest brother when she was little. Upon hearing this, her eyes lit up with joy, and she quickly took his hand.
They cheered, "Good!"
As Yan Zhaoyi watched Jun Yihuan's retreating figure, a ruthless glint appeared in her eyes. She would not let them be so smug!
